Question : 12
Consider the following statements in regards to devaluation and depreciation of a currency:
- Devaluation is an activity conducted by the Central government whereas depreciation happens due to market forces.
- In both the devaluation and depreciation, the currency loses value against other currencies in a floating currency exchange market.
a) 1 and 2 both
b) 2 only
c) 1 only
d) None
Answer »Answer: (c)
Devaluation happens in countries with a fixed exchange rate. In a fixed-rate economy, the government decides what its currency should be worth compared with that of other countries. The exchange rate can change only when the government decides to change it.
If a government decides to make its currency less valuable, the change is called devaluation. Depreciation happens in countries with a floating exchange rate. A floating exchange rate means that the global investment market determines the value of a country’s currency.

Question : 14
The Minimum Alternative Tax (MAT) was introduced in the budget of the Government of India for the year?
a) 1992-93
b) 1995-96
c) 1991-92
d) 1996-97
Answer »Answer: (d)
The Minimum Alternative Tax (MAT) was introduced for the first time in the Budget for the year 1996-97.
Minimum alternate tax or MAT is a tax levied on firms/ companies or limited liability partnerships (LLPs) making abundant profits as well as distributing dividends to its shareholders who leveraging on the features of the Indian Taxation system do not contribute towards the government’s taxation kitty.
Thus, for such corporates, a minimal tax amounting to some fixed percentage of book profits i.e. profits according to accounting records is charged as minimal alternative tax (MAT).
